Amazon's Bestselling Books of 2011

The Steve Jobs biography is Amazon's bestselling book of the year.  Couple of fantasy titles on the top 10 list, A Dance with Dragons and Inheritance.  This goes part of the way towards confirming a suspicion I had some time ago: that the Amazon "best of" list for fantasy and sci-fi is based on sales, not quality.  Or even on good reviews from readers.

It would be, I think, difficult to come up with a top 10 list unless you'd read everything that came out in a year.  I certainly don't have time for that.  Maybe the Klausner-bot could pretend to.  My own compromise for a top 10 list will be choosing from among the books I read in 2011, or at least since I started writing reviews on this blog in May or June, because at least I have a list of those on my reviews page.  These books may not have been published or released in 2011, but I don't care.  This is my blog and that's how I'm going to do things!
